29. LANDSCAPING The perimeter of a square P is four times the length of a side s: P = 4s. What is the length of a side of a square garden if the perimeter is 48 feet?

Given: Perimeter = 48 feet
Find: The length of one side of the garden
Equation: P = 4s
Substitute the value of P in the equation
48 = 4s
Divide both sides of the equation by 4 to get the value of s.
48/4 = 4s/4
s=12
The length of one side of the garden is 12 feet.
